This conversation between two friends, Rabbi Harry Rosenfeld and Rev. Frank Yates, explores the meaning of Jesus for the Jewish and Christian traditions. Part of our conversation is responding to the book Jesus the Jew: A Historian’s Reading of the Gospels by Geza Vermes, a noted Jewish scholar who focuses on the historical Jesus. This conversation hopefully can help all participants understand how Jesus both unites and divides the Jewish and Christian traditions. This conversation is to further inter-faith dialogue and cooperation.

Rev. Dr. Frank Yates is the Parish Associate at First Presbyterian Church. Frank has served as a pastor for 46 years and now teaches a UNM, St. Norbert College and Lewis University. Harry Rosenfeld is Rabbi Emeritus at Congregation Albert. He was an adjunct professor at SUNY Buffalo, Canisius College, and Alaska Pacific University.
